COMPARATIVE STUDY OF EFFICACY AND SAFETY OF INTRAVENOUS PARACETAMOL VERSUS DICLOFENAC AS POSTOPERATIVE ANALGESIC IN LAPAROSCOPIC CHOLECYSTECTOMY
Pallavi Kainth* MBBS, Jarnail Singh MD and Rajesh Godara MS
ABSTRACT
Background: Laparoscopic Cholecystectomy is a common surgical procedure because of faster recovery time, less pain and lower post-operative morbidity. However, pain may remain severe in approximately 13% of patients even for one week after surgery which is the subject of main concern. Use of opioids, mainstay for pain management, is associated with significant adverse reactions. Non-Steroidal Anti Inflammatory Drugs (NSAIDs) may play an important role to substitute opioids for adequate pain control. Therefore the present study is done to compare the efficacy and safety of intravenous diclofenac and paracetamol. Materials & Methods: A single-blinded and comparative clinical study enrolled 80 patients randomized into two treatment groups. 40 patients in each group were administered either paracetamol or diclofenac infusion. Analgesic efficacy was assessed on Visual Analogue Scale (VAS) and Verbal Rating Scale (VRS) scale 6 hourly for one postoperative day along with safety assessment and need for rescue analgesia was also evaluated. Results: Visual Analogue Scale (VAS) score of paracetamol group was significantly lower than that of diclofenac group except for the first similar reading at 6 hours. Verbal Rating Scale (VRS) score of paracetamol group was lower throughout however, significant difference was observed at 12 and 18 hours. More patients in diclofenac arm required rescue analgesia than paracetamol arm. Both the drugs had similar safety profiles. Conclusion: Intravenous paracetamol infusion improves quality of analgesia by providing significant degree of pain relief and lessens requirement of rescue analgesics compared to intravenous diclofenac thus reducing the need of opiates use.
